  • Patent number: 8954432
    Abstract: A system, computer program, and method for storing and sharing images such as photographs via a communications network (16) and for permitting the identification of objects within the images. The invention allows the identification of objects such as persons within the photos without requiring the person submitting the photos to type in identification information for each and every photo in a photo album. The invention also allows users to automatically share their photos with others and to automatically search for photos and/or certain people in photos.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: November 15, 2001
    Date of Patent: February 10, 2015
    Inventor: Mark Frigon
